Agencies juggle multiple clients, multiple projects, and multiple billing cycles. Your tools need multi-account support, client-facing features, and pricing that doesn't destroy your margins as you scale.

The Sultan's Pick for Agencies: Teamwork

Teamwork was built specifically for agencies. Billable time tracking, client permissions, and project templates tailored to agency workflows. Every other PM tool bolts these features on as an afterthought.
